The wave of support for Joy’s post coincided with 50 Cent’s December 8 Instagram update celebrating the continued success of Sean Combs: The Reckoning, the four-part Netflix documentary released December 2. The series remains the platform’s top title a week after its debut.
50 Cent shared an AI-generated image of himself in a boardroom while Combs appears in prison. “This is my 3rd meeting today at Netflix,” he wrote. “Look guy I know you spent a lot of money on Stranger Things but it can’t fuck with me. I’m #1 in 43 countries and #2 in 8 others just facts.”
Joy, who previously dated Combs and has long been publicly linked to both men, found herself inadvertently in the conversation surrounding the documentary’s rise. Her dance video was paired with a series of viral thirst-trap posts. Daphne Joy has been mentioned on several occasions throughout Diddy’s federal trial.
Sean “Diddy” Combs is currently serving a 50-month prison sentence at Fort Dix in New Jersey for transportation for prostitution. Diddy would send 50 Cent flowers in Miami after the release of the Netflix documentary.
